ComContractElement.RequiresSession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it une valeur Boolean qui spécifie si le contrat ne peut être utilisé que sur des liaisons de session.
public:
property bool RequiresSession { bool get(); void set(bool value); };
[System.Configuration.ConfigurationProperty("requiresSession", DefaultValue=true)]
public bool RequiresSession { get; set; }
[<System.Configuration.ConfigurationProperty("requiresSession", DefaultValue=true)>]
member this.RequiresSession : bool with get, set
Public Property RequiresSession As Boolean
Valeur de propriété
true
si le contrat ne peut être utilisé que sur des liaisons de session ; sinon false
. La valeur par défaut est false
.
- Attributs
Remarques
Lorsque le service est initialisé, l’exécution d’intégration garantit que ce paramètre est cohérent avec le type de liaison à utiliser. Une exception est générée en cas de conflit avec une ou plusieurs liaisons du contrat. Si cette propriété a la valeur false
, un canal unidirectionnel est utilisé et une exception est également levée si un paramètre [out] est présent.